2004 Fleer Authentix
Notes |
Distributed in one series (#1-140). Ticket to the Majors #101-130 inserted 1:11 Hobby packs and 1:34 Retail packs and serial numbered to 999. Home Team Edition #131-140 have a print run of 800 and are inserted four per Hobby case (where one of six boxes in the case was designated a New York Yankees Home Team Edition one and includes the one pack containing the four cards). Base cards have "SEC" (Section) on the front.
Fleer Authentix - Autograph All-Star
Serial numbered to 75. Cards have gold accent borders, bottoms and backs, and the right edge has a bar code tab with "All-Star" printed on the black bar. #AA-AB and #AA-MC were distributed via redemption exchange and have a different design than the others. Cards without serial numbers may be available in the aftermarket following Fleer's bankruptcy.

Fleer Authentix - Balcony
One parallel (Balcony, Club Box, Standing Room Only) inserted 1:6 Hobby packs and 1:40 Retail packs. Serial numbered to 100. Cards have "BALC" (Balcony) on the front and "Balcony" printed on the lower right back. Home Team Edition #131-140 does not exist in this parallel.

Fleer Authentix - Ticket to the Majors Autograph Boosters
Inserted 1:200 Hobby packs and 1:1560 Retail packs. Print run of 50. Cards are perforated strips with four autographs, designed to be separated and inserted into the corresponding Ticket to the Majors base card. Some cards were distributed via redemption exchange.
